Understanding Your Refrigerator’s Dual System
A refrigerator is essentially a complex system designed to cool various compartments, keeping food fresh and safe. Generally, it has two main areas: the freezer and the refrigerator itself. Both compartments rely on a refrigeration cycle involving refrigerant, evaporators, condensers, and fans. When one part fails, it can affect the other, leading to issues like a freezer working while the fridge is not.
Most modern refrigerators utilize a single compressor to cool both spaces. This means that if one area of the refrigerator is functioning properly while the other is not, it points to specific problems that can be diagnosed and potentially fixed.
Common Causes of a Freezer Working While the Fridge Is Not
Identifying the reason behind your fridge’s failure to cool efficiently is essential for a quick resolution. Here are some common culprits behind this frustrating issue:
1. Blocked Air Vents
One of the primary reasons for uneven cooling in refrigerators is obstructed airflow. The refrigerator and freezer rely on vents to circulate cold air between the two compartments. If these vents become blocked with ice, frost, or food items, warm air can be trapped in the fridge section, leading to inadequate cooling.
2. Faulty Evaporator Fan
The evaporator fan blows air from the freezer into the refrigerator. If it fails, cold air won’t travel to the fridge, causing its temperature to rise while the freezer remains unaffected. A malfunctioning fan can occur due to electrical issues or physical blockage.
3. Defrost Timer Issues
Most refrigerators include a defrost timer to cycle the defrost heater on and off. When this timer is malfunctioning, excess frost can accumulate on the evaporator coils, leading to poor airflow. If the coils are covered in frost, the refrigerator will struggle to maintain a cool environment while the freezer continues to operate.
4. Dirty Condenser Coils
Condenser coils release heat from the refrigerator’s system. If the coils are coated in dust or debris, they can’t dissipate heat effectively, causing the fridge to warm up while the freezer remains effective. Regular maintenance of condenser coils is essential for optimal functionality.
5. Rogue Temperature Settings
Another common issue is simply incorrect temperature settings. Each compartment in the fridge is adjustable, and sometimes, the fridge temperature is inadvertently turned off or set too high, while the freezer is at an optimal level. Verification of these settings is a great first step.
Troubleshooting Steps for a Malfunctioning Fridge
If your refrigerator is not working properly while the freezer seems fine, taking some basic troubleshooting steps can help clarify the situation. Here’s a systematic guide:
Step 1: Adjust the Temperature Settings
Ensure that your temperature settings are correct. The ideal temperature for the refrigerator section is typically between 35°F to 38°F (1.6°C to 3.3°C), while the freezer compartment should be around 0°F (-18°C). Adjust as necessary and allow the unit a few hours to stabilize.
Step 2: Inspect Air Vents
Next, check the air vents. See if they are blocked by any food items or ice buildup. If you notice frost, you may need to manually defrost the fridge. Turn it off and allow it to thaw for several hours, then clean up any remaining water.
Step 3: Examine the Evaporator Fan
If the refrigerator door is closed and you can hear a whirring sound, the evaporator fan is likely working. If not, try following these steps:
- Locate the evaporator fan (usually behind the back panel of the freezer).
- Check if there is any frost or ice buildup; if so, a defrosting cycle may be necessary.
Step 4: Clean the Condenser Coils
Using a vacuum or a coil brush, gently clean the condenser coils. This will help prevent overheating and maintain efficiency. Aim to perform this task at least every six months for optimal performance.
Step 5: Evaluate the Defrost Timer and Thermostat
If the above steps don’t work, it may be time to test your defrost timer and thermostat. These components can often be accessed behind the refrigerator’s rear access panel. Consult your user manual for specific instructions. If you’re unsure, enlisting a professional for assistance is wise.
When to Call in the Professionals
While many issues can be resolved through basic troubleshooting, some problems require professional expertise. You should seek help from a qualified technician if:
1. The compressor is overheating
If you notice the compressor is excessively hot or not running at all, this could indicate a significant failure within the fridge’s cooling system.
2. Unusual noises or smells
Sounds like hissing, buzzing, or clicking, or the smell of burnt components can signal serious issues that require immediate attention.
3. Persistent frost buildup
If frost continues to build up or returns after defrosting, it may indicate a malfunction with the defrost system or evaporator.
4. Electrical issues
If you experience flickering lights or other electrical problems, there may be a broader electrical issue with your refrigerator, which should be assessed by a certified technician.
Preventative Maintenance to Avoid Future Problems
Regular maintenance can help you avoid many common refrigerator issues. Here are some essential upkeep tasks:
- Regularly clean the condenser coils to maintain efficient cooling.
- Inspect and clean the dispenser and door seals to prevent cool air loss.
Additionally, consider these tips for keeping both your fridge and freezer operating smoothly:
1. Check the Door Seals
Regularly inspect the seals around the refrigerator and freezer doors. Worn or damaged seals can lead to air leaks, forcing the appliance to work harder, which can decrease its overall efficiency.
2. Monitor Temperature Settings
Use an appliance thermometer to monitor internal temperatures rather than relying solely on the built-in temperature displays.
3. Defrost Regularly
For fridges without automatic defrost features, be sure to defrost manually whenever frost exceeds 1/4 inch thick.
4. Ensure Proper Loading
Avoid overloading your refrigerator, as this can block air vents and restrict airflow. Additionally, leaving space between items helps maintain proper circulation of cool air.

What causes the freezer to be cold while the fridge stays warm?
The primary function of a refrigerator is to maintain a cool environment for food preservation, and the cooling system often operates using a combination of evaporators, condensers, and fans. If the freezer is operating correctly while the fridge is not, it’s possible that the evaporator fan, which circulates cold air from the freezer to the fridge, is malfunctioning. This can occur due to a blockage of airflow, either from ice buildup or items obstructing the fan.
Additionally, it could also be a sign of a failing thermostat. The thermostat regulates the temperature inside both compartments, and if it is defective, it may fail to send the correct signals to cool the refrigerator side. Checking the fan and thermostat functionality can help pinpoint the issue and ensure that both sections of the appliance are working harmoniously.
How can I troubleshoot a refrigerator that has a warm fridge but a cold freezer?
Start by checking the airflow between the two compartments. Make sure that the vents between the freezer and the fridge are not blocked by food items or ice buildup. If ice is present, it may need to be defrosted, as excessive ice can restrict airflow. Regularly cleaning and organizing the interior of your refrigerator can help maintain proper airflow and efficiency.
If airflow appears normal, the next step is to test the evaporator fan and thermostat. Listen for the sound of the fan while the door is closed; if you do not hear it running, it may need to be replaced. As for the thermostat, it can sometimes be tested using a multimeter to see if it is functioning properly. If unsure, consider contacting a professional technician for a thorough diagnosis and repairs.

Could a faulty door seal impact the fridge’s temperature?
Yes, a faulty door seal can significantly impact the temperature stability of your refrigerator. If the gasket around the door is worn, cracked, or not sealing properly, warm air may be entering the fridge, preventing it from maintaining a cool environment. This leads to the refrigerator working harder to compensate for the temperature fluctuations, which can create uneven cooling between both compartments.
To check the door seal, perform a simple test by closing the fridge door on a piece of paper. If you can easily pull the paper out, it indicates that the seal is not tight enough. In such cases, replacing the door gasket can solve the temperature issue, allowing both the fridge and freezer to function optimally.
Is defrosting my refrigerator necessary for fixing cooling issues?
Defrosting your refrigerator can be an essential step if you notice cooling issues, especially if there’s significant ice buildup in the freezer compartment. Ice can block airflow, preventing cold air from reaching the fridge. Regular defrosting helps ensure that the evaporator coils can efficiently circulate cold air throughout the appliance, maintaining the desired temperature in both compartments.
If you find that your refrigerator requires frequent defrosting, it may be indicative of underlying issues, such as a malfunctioning defrost heater or timer. In such cases, consider conducting a more in-depth inspection or consulting a professional technician to identify and resolve the root cause of excessive frost buildup.
